Hello, the problem is solved, the reason was the class object returned by the method public Class<?> getColumnClass(int colIndex) it was not String. Strange is the fact, that the ULCNumberDataType and ULCDateDataType doesn't notice this and worked well. Vadim Am 12.08.2010 21:12, schrieb Vadim Filippov: Hello ULC-Support team, |
